Construction in the Twin Ports continues with work being done on the Bong Bridge, many roadways in the area, the new Whole Foods Co-op in West Duluth, the maurices Corporation building and DTA's downtown transportation center (to name a few).  The latter has caused a 3 to 4 month closure of a popular skywalk for many foot pedestrians.  The roadwork being done has been completed and new closures are starting on I-35.

 

The Railroad Street detour will end this Sunday, July 26th at about 6pm and an I-35 closures will begin that nght.

Also, the frontage road alongside northbound I-35 between 5th Avenue West and Lake Avenue will reopen on July 30th at 6:00 p.m. That will conclude the Phase I detour around the Duluth Entertainment and Convention Center (DECC).  YAY!

However, the northbound side of I-35 will be closed at 9:00 p.m. on Sunday July 26th and reopen at 6:00 a.m. on Monday, July 27th. That shouldn't affect to many morning commuters.  The nighttime only closure of northbound I-35 will continue on July 27th through Friday morning (at 6 a.m.), July 31st. It will also occur from Sunday, August 2nd through Friday morning (at 6 a.m.), August 7th. This process will last approximately 10 nights.   During this nighttime closure, the detour will be via 5th Avenue West, Railroad Street, and Lake Avenue and then back onto the freeway.

In the near future, there will also be some partial lane closures during the day.  They will affect Northbound I -35 will beginning on Friday, August 7th and continue until Saturday, August 22nd. During the first week, August 7th to August 14th, the right lane and on-ramp from 5th Avenue West will be closed. But you'll be able to use the left lane as that will remain open for through traffic. During the second week, August 15th to August 22nd, it will be the opposite, the left lane will be closed, but the right lane and on-ramp from 5th Avenue West will then be open.

Also, in the coming weeks, the southbound lane of I-35 will be closed at night from Sunday, August 2nd to Friday, August 7th at 6:00 a.m., and then again from Sunday, August 9th to Wednesday, August 12th. This nighttime closure will occur from 9:00 p.m. to 6:00 a.m. The detour will be for southbound traffic to exit at Lake Avenue and continue on the frontage road to 5th Avenue West and then back onto southbound I-35 via the on-ramp. Daytime lane restrictions will start on Monday, August 17th for I-35 southbound traffic. More information will follow regarding this.

This coming Monday, July 27, the DTA Shuttle Buses will use Railroad Street with the main stop located just below the Northwest Passage. Please note the Shuttle Bus will no longer enter the DECC parking lot to pick-up passengers.
